    Facts about White-Cedar Tree:
    • Bonsai 盆栽 literally translated, means “Tray Planting” is the Japanese and East Asian art of growing and training miniature trees in containers.
    • Developed from the traditional Chinese art form of penjing (盆景). Penjing and bonsai differ in that the former attempts to display "wilder," more naturalistic scenes, often representing landscapes, including elements such as water, rocks, or figurines; on the other hand, bonsai typically focuses on a single tree or a group of trees of the same species, with a higher level of aesthetic refinement.
    • Thuja occidentalis, also known as northern white-cedar, eastern white-cedar, or arborvitae, is an evergreen coniferous tree, in the cypress family Cupressaceae, which is native to eastern Canada and much of the north-central and northeastern United States. It is widely cultivated as an ornamental plant.
    • Arborvitae is Latin for 'tree of life' - due to the supposed medicinal properties of the sap, bark, and twigs.

    Materials:
    • Ply board cut outs
    • Wood baton (drilled with holes)
    • Wood screws
    • Galvanized wire (16 and 32)
    • Aluminium foil
    • Wood glue
    • Paper clay (made out of recycled paper, pva glue and terracotta air dry clay)
    • Cotton twine
    • Cotton cloth
    • Constructing cement
    • Modellig powder grass
    • Dried lichen reindeer moss
    Acrylic Paints (All are Folkart Brands)
     Beige paint (mix of Titanium white, yellow ochre and burnt sienna)
     Burnt umber
     Burnt sienna
     Sap green
     Black
     Titanium white
     Yellow ochre
     Neutral green (mix of Sap green, Titanium white and little amount of Burnt umber)
     Light yellow green (mix of Titanium white, Bus yellow and Sap green)
    Varnish (Decoart)
     Ultra Matte Water base Polyurethane Varnish
